Understanding the NMC OSCE Process: From Preparation to Certification

Understanding the NMC OSCE Process

The NMC OSCE (Objective Structured Clinical Examination) is a crucial step for internationally qualified nurses seeking registration in the UK. This exam assesses clinical and communication skills to ensure candidates meet the Nursing and Midwifery Council (NMC) standards. Step 1: Understanding the NMC OSCE Structure

The OSCE is a practical examination that evaluates a nurse’s clinical competence and decision-making abilities. It consists of six stations, each assessing different aspects of nursing practice:

  • Assessment: Gathering patient history and conducting initial evaluations.

  • Planning: Developing an appropriate care plan based on patient needs.

  • Implementation: Performing clinical tasks such as medication administration or wound care.

  • Evaluation: Reflecting on patient outcomes and making necessary adjustments.

  • Skills Stations: Demonstrating essential clinical skills, including infection control and vital signs monitoring.

To pass, candidates must demonstrate proficiency in all areas.

Step 3: Taking the OSCE Exam

On exam day, candidates should arrive prepared and confident. The test takes place at NMC-approved OSCE centers in the UK. Examiners assess performance at each station based on the candidate’s ability to complete tasks safely and accurately.

Step 4: Receiving Results and Certification

Results are typically available within 5–10 business days. Upon passing all stations, candidates receive their NMC PIN, allowing them to practice as registered nurses in the UK. If a candidate does not pass, they receive feedback and may need to retake specific stations.
